Output 3ca81bf8edb8b6ec760ae18c6c1afdd2c0c3715931a290686d99a24a69978adc:0

value
52997756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b192ff880fb62e36e0e10d4d8820ace2b496eff OP_EQUALVERIFY OP_CHECKSIG
address
1AmHUaQxhANNf5fDWwuriLGYqosZcoUCjk
transaction
3ca81bf8edb8b6ec760ae18c6c1afdd2c0c3715931a290686d99a24a69978adc
spent
true